Literature summary for 3.2.1.62 extracted from

  • Naim, H.Y.
    Processing and transport of human small intestinal lactase-phlorizin hydrolase (LPH). Role of N-linked oligosaccharide modification (1994), FEBS Lett., 342, 302-307.
